Title:
xdg-email prepends three slashes (///) with Evolution
Status in xdg-utils package in Ubuntu:
Confirmed
Bug description:
When I execute
xdg-email foo@bar
I expect Evolution to pop up with the address foo@bar filled out.
I do get ///foo@bar though. See attached screenshot.
